Lindsey Moore, MSN, FNP-BC, is a Family Nurse Practitioner joining the Neurosurgery team at Guam Regional Medical City. She brings extensive nursing experience across neurology, medical-surgical care, telemetry, transplant care, primary care, and inpatient hospital settings.
Lindsey earned her Master of Science in Nursing from Simmons College of Nursing in Boston, Massachusetts, and her Bachelor of Science in Nursing from Chamberlain College of Nursing in Jacksonville, Florida. She became certified as a Family Nurse Practitioner through the American Nurses Credentialing Center in April 2026.
Her Family Nurse Practitioner clinical training included 500 hours of supervised experience in primary care, women’s health, and pediatrics. Throughout her nursing career, Lindsey has cared for patients with a wide range of acute and chronic healthcare needs, including neurological, surgical, cardiac, transplant, orthopedic, and internal medicine conditions. Her previous experience in a neurology medical-surgical unit also provided her with a strong foundation in caring for patients with neurological conditions.
In addition to direct patient care, Lindsey brings significant leadership and education experience. She has served as a Nursing Supervisor overseeing multiple hospital units, including intensive care, intermediate care, and medical-surgical units, and has worked as a clinical nursing instructor, helping prepare future nurses in patient assessment, clinical decision-making, and safe care practices.
As part of GRMC’s Neurosurgery team, Lindsey brings a well-rounded clinical background and a patient-centered approach to supporting individuals with neurological and neurosurgical conditions. She is committed to providing thorough clinical assessment, patient and family education, effective care coordination, and compassionate support throughout each patient’s care journey.
